Both the Mayor of Idaho Falls and Idaho Falls Power awarded Melaleuca for its participation in the IFP Switch Program. Melaleuca’s efforts saved 544,408 kWh, the largest energy savings of any of the program’s participants, significantly aiding IFP and Idaho Falls enjoy clean and reliable electrical service.

Award Organization: City of Idaho Falls Award Country: United States of America
© Copyright 2023 Melaleuca Inc. All Rights Reserved.